当前位置:首页>维修大全>综合>

c与c 有什么区别和联系(c的特征是什么)

c与c 有什么区别和联系(c的特征是什么)

更新时间:2024-12-05 10:00:43

c与c 有什么区别和联系

C与C++是两种不同的编程语言,它们的区别和联系如下:

1. 编程范式

C是一种过程式编程语言,而C++是一种面向对象编程语言。C语言主要关注于算法和数据结构,而C++则更注重于对象和类的定义和使用。

2. 语法风格

C语言的语法相对简单,结构清晰,代码量较少。C++语言在C语言的基础上增加了很多新的语法特性,如类、继承、多态等,也更加复杂。

3. 应用领域

C语言主要用于开发操作系统、编写驱动程序、嵌入式系统等底层开发领域。而C++语言不仅可以用于底层开发,还可以用于开发桌面应用程序、游戏、网络应用等。

4. 共同点

C++语言是在C语言基础上发展而来的,因此它们有很多共同点,如语法、控制结构、数据类型等。C++语言也可以使用C语言的库函数和头文件。

总的来说,C语言和C++语言有着不同的编程范式和应用领域,但它们在语法和数据类型上有很多相似之处。同时,学习C++语言也需要掌握C语言的基础知识。

1、类型不同,C语言是面向过程的,而C++是面向对象的。

2、函数库不同,C语言的标准的函数库很松散,而C++对于大多数的函数都是集成的很紧密

更多栏目